#db8c16 - RGB(219, 140, 22) - Golden Bell Color FAQ

What is the color code for Golden Bell?

Hex color code for Golden Bell color is #db8c16. RGB color code for golden bell color is rgb(219, 140, 22).

What is the RGB value of #db8c16?

The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#db8c16 is rgb(219, 140, 22).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'219' indicates the intensity of the red component, '140' represents the green component's intensity, and '22'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#db8c16.

What is the C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) color model of #db8c16?

In the CMYK (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, Black) color model, the color represented by the hexadecimal code #db8c16 is composed of 0% Cyan, 36% Magenta, 90% Yellow, and 14% Black. In this CMYK breakdown, the Cyan component at 0% influences the coolness or green-blue aspects of the color, whereas the 36% of Magenta contributes to the red-purple qualities. The 90% of Yellow typically adds to the brightness and warmth, and the 14% of Black determines the depth and overall darkness of the shade. The resulting color can range from bright and vivid to deep and muted, depending on these CMYK values. The CMYK color model is crucial in color printing and graphic design, offering a practical way to mix these four ink colors to create a vast spectrum of hues.
